Employment Counsel
$200k - $230kThe Carlyle Group
The employment counsel will be a member of Carlyle's Legal and Compliance team and will work closely with the Global Head of Employment Law and the Human Capital Management (HCM) team to provide guidance on all legal aspects related to employment matters. The ideal candidate is a business-minded attorney who thrives in a fast-paced work environment. The employment counsel will be expected to manage multiple time-sensitive projects with a focus on working collaboratively and with strong attention to detail. The ideal candidate also will be a creative problem-solver who is highly responsive to meeting the needs of internal firm clients. The employment counsel will ideally also have international employment law experience. Responsibilities Assist the Global Head of Employment Law in advising Carlyle's global HCM business partners and other members of Carlyle's global HCM team on the full spectrum of employment law issues, employee relations issues, employee communication materials, employment policies and procedures, employee handbooks, benefits, compliance, internal investigations and other employment related matters. Draft and negotiate employment agreements, separation agreements including restrictive covenants Provide and/or coordinate training regarding employment best practices and anti-harassment training. Educate the HCM team on various employment matters, including agreement templates, to enable them to be more self sufficient Manage outside counsel and other advisors in connection with employment matters Requirements Education & Certificates JD from a top-tier law school with strong academic performance Active member of the New York bar (as applicable based on office location) Professional Experience 6+ years of overall relevant professional experience, required Experience at a major law firm and/or as an in-house counsel with a focus on employment matters, required Strong attention to detail, time management, organizational skills and a logical/analytical approach Ability to manage multiple high-priority requests in a demanding, fast paced environment and to maintain complete confidentiality Ability to work effectively as part of a team and to manage external advisors Familiarity with private equity or financial industry preferred Global experience preferredProficient with Microsoft Word; PowerPoint; Excel and Outlook The compensation range for this role is specific to New York, NY and takes into account a wide range of factors including but not limited to the skill sets required/preferred; prior experience and training; licenses and/or certifications. The anticipated base salary range for this role is $200,000 to $230,000. In addition to the base salary, the hired professional will enjoy a comprehensive benefits package spanning retirement benefits, health insurance, life insurance and disability, paid time off, paid holidays, family planning benefits and various wellness programs. Additionally, the hired professional may also be eligible to participate in an annual discretionary incentive program, the award of which will be dependent on various factors, including, without limitation, individual and organizational performance. Company Information The Carlyle Group (NASDAQ: CG) is a global investment firm with $477 billion of assets under management, across 678 investment vehicles as of December 31, 2025. Founded in 1987 in Washington, DC, Carlyle has grown into one of the world's largest and most successful investment firms, with more than 2,500 professionals operating in 27 offices in North America, Europe, the Middle East, Asia and Australia. Carlyle's purpose is to connect people, ideas, and capital to fuel growth for companies and performance for investors, which range from public and private pension funds to wealthy individuals and families to sovereign wealth funds, unions and corporations. Carlyle invests across three segments - Global Private Equity, Global Credit and Carlyle AlpInvest - and has deep expertise across industries, markets, and geographies.
